New outdoor chess tables available in Forest Park
St. Louis Public Radio
There is now another spot in St. Louis for chess lovers to enjoy the game in the great outdoors. Forest Park Forever has partnered with the Chess Club and Scholastic Center of Saint Louis on four outdoor, concrete tables near Steinberg Skating Rink.
